BEIJING, Dec. 18 (Xinhua) -- A 5.5-magnitude earthquake jolted southeast of Easter Island at 0444 GMT on Wednesday, the U.S. Geological Survey said.

The epicenter, with a depth of 10.0 km, was initially determined to be at 41.1773 degrees south latitude and 89.2325 degrees west longitude.
